Pekalongan Regent Fadia Arafiq Seen Wearing KPK Detention Vest
JAKARTA, KOMPAS.com - Pekalongan Regent Fadia Arafiq wore a KPK detention vest after being swept up in an arrest operation by the Corruption Eradication Commission (KPK) in Semarang, Central Java.
According to Kompas.com’s observations on Wednesday (4 March 2026) afternoon, Fadia was already wearing the detention vest when she was escorted by KPK officers from the second floor of the examination room to the detainees’ vehicle.
In addition to the vest, Fadia wore a black veil that partially covered her face.
As she was being led to the detainees’ vehicle, she denied being caught in a KPK arrest operation.
Fadia said she was arrested by KPK officers at a house while she was with Central Java Governor Ahmad Luthfi.
She again denied being involved in a covert anti-corruption operation.
“She’s with the Central Java governor, so I wasn’t involved in any arrest operation and there isn’t a single rupiah involved, by Allah there isn’t,” she said.
Fadia said she met Luthfi to discuss permission not to attend the Free Nutritious Meal Program (MBG) event.
“I wasn’t discussing permission because I couldn’t attend the MBG event,” she said.
“No, I didn’t participate, it’s not mine, I never participated. It was a company owned by my family, not mine,” Fadia added.
Fadia will discuss with her legal team to file a pretrial lawsuit regarding the alleged corruption case she is facing.
“Well I will discuss with my lawyer, because by Allah there is no arrest operation involving any money, not even a single rupiah, and there is no head of department involved,” she said.
